CHO KU REI
Healing and Protection

KRIYA
Pronounced "Kree Yah", it means perfect balance and action. The Law of Kriya is that of physical manifestation. Thought to help to heal the human race. Kriya balances energy, raises awareness and transforms thought into action.

Cho Ku Rei
The first of the Usui symbols is commonly known as The Power Symbol. Pronounced in Japanese as Cho- Koo- Ray, it is learned in Reiki levels 1 & 2. It means *Put all the Power of the Universe Here* and is most often drawn by the practitioner’s dominant hand on each of his/her palms before sending treatment. Additionally, it is often drawn on the recipient’s Crown Chakra before a session thoroughly begins. It can be placed wherever the practitioner feels whether on him/herself or the recipient.

Drawing it, imagining it or chanting it three times can invoke Cho Ku Rei.

Karuna Ki Reiki
Karuna Ki is an exceptional compliment to Usui Reiki. For all Reiki Masters, this highly developed and intuitive system focuses on Compassion. The symbols, mudras and meditations lead us directly to unconditional love for ourselves, thus, the ability to spread compassion throughout the Universe.
Karuna Ki evolved from various other Karuna Reiki arts and includes the symbols of Zonar, Halu, Harth, Rama, Gnosa, Kriya, Shanty, Iava, Om, Fire Serpent, and the Tibetan Master Symbol. Karuna Ki retains the use of Hui Yin and Violet Breath.

Many Reiki Masters state that Karuna Ki energy feels different from Usui Reiki, but possibly your reiki might simply became more focused, more powerful and intense as it infuses compassion into your life. Karuna Ki Reiki Attunements require Usui Reiki Masters level training as a prerequisite. Shown below is the CHO KU REI symbol as done with the laying on of hands.


REIKI SYMBOLS

Some regard Reiki Symbols as sacred and secret. They are simply symbols. The sacred aspect lives in their energy. The symbols are in a sense sacred, which is to say worthy of respect but that is not the same as secret. The Reiki Symbols were never actually secret. The characters known as Reiki Symbols are terms that are used in some esoteric Buddhist sects (eg. Nicheren and Tien Tai) to represent certain principles of Buddhist Theory.

Each symbol holds an energy, represents a truth, and can be used to invoke its meaning; thus, its effect.

It is important to know that Usui Sensei did not begin attuning others to Reiki with symbols. He initially taught the individual five principles and unique energies each symbol represented. Thus, if one understands the energy, the symbols themselves were not needed to invoke their power.
The symbols are used to help people focus to connect to Universal Energy. When you have raised your own energy frequency sufficiently you may no longer need to use the symbols to connect with and use Reiki energy.

There are differing names for the Reiki Symbols, so both have been nominated.

TAMASHI
Contacting Your Guardian Angel

HALU
Halu, pronounced "Hay Lou" means love, truth, and beauty. It can also mean harmony. A deeper ray of healing, Halu includes the symbol of Zonar and heals at very deep karmic and causal levels. We use Halu to break negative patterns while restoring natural balance in our lives.

There are differing names for the Reiki Symbols, so both have been nominated.

JYONETSU
Cleansing and Clarity

TIBETAN FIRE SERPENT
This sleeping serpent awakens during an attunement. It opens the central channel of Kundalini fire. Depending on how it is used, it can either ground energy into the lower Chakras or push energy upwards into the higher Chakras without allowing it to release through the Crown Chakra. The Fire Serpent connects and opens all Chakras allowing balance and harmony.

There are differing names for the Reiki Symbols, so both have been nominated.

MEZAMEH
Awakening to Reality

IAVA
Pronounced "Ee-Ah-Vah", it balances the four elements. When drawing the four small loops, say "Earth" with the first, "Water" with the second, "Wind or Air" with the third, and "Fire" with the fourth. Iava dispels illusion, conditionings and untruths. Iava aids in acting in the moment from a place of truth rather than re-acting to circumstances. It also helps heal the Earth.

There are differing names for the Reiki Symbols, so both have been nominated.

SENSHIN
Positive Energy

DUMO
Pronounced, "doo moe", it represents the swirling heat of the Kundalini. Also known as Tibetan Master Symbol or Tibetan Dai Ko Mio, it is the heat felt over the spine as the Kundalini awakens. This heat is the unification of the body and the mind. Dumo ignites this fire in the root Chakra, pulls negative energy and disease from the body and releases it. Dumo heals on the deepest of levels.

Tibetan Dai Ko Myo or Dumo
This beautiful and powerful symbol was not originally taught in Usui Reiki Ryoho. However, the symbol gained so much popularity, it became systematic to include it in attunements. Pronounced Dye- Ko- Myo or Doomo, it connects the body and the mind in order to grow spiritually. Dumo is used whenever the practitioner feels and often in every session.
Invoke Dumo by either drawing, imagining or chanting its name three times.
